Heartwarming Story of Canadians Helping New Immigrants

29,207 Syrian refugees have arrived in Canada since November 4, 2015, with plans to welcome a total of 100,000 by the end of 2016. Many of these families will find themselves in major cities, such as Toronto and Montreal, but some have already found their way to Cape Breton with the help of local groups, such as New Dawn Enterprises, Lifeline Syria Cape Breton, and Saint Marguerite Bourgeoys Parish.

For many of these families, the transition will not be easy. The language and cultural barriers are high, and many everyday tasks we take for granted will be constant challenges for these newcomers. Luckily, there are Canadians that understand these difficulties, and will be there to help.

This is what happened when 50 people came together to do the right thing in Toronto, and help one Syrian family find their way to their destination.
